The Significance of Senate Confirmation in Appointing Federal Nuclear Regulatory Leaders

The process of appointing leaders to the federal nuclear regulatory agencies is a critical aspect of maintaining safety and security in the United States. One key step in this process is the Senate confirmation, which ensures that appointees are thoroughly vetted and accountable to the public and their representatives.

Understanding Senate Confirmation

When the President nominates a candidate for a leadership position within agencies such as the Nuclear Regulatory Commission (NRC), the nomination must be confirmed by the Senate. This process involves hearings, evaluations, and a vote, providing a system of checks and balances.

The Importance of Confirmation

Senate confirmation plays a vital role in ensuring that leaders possess the necessary expertise, integrity, and independence. It helps prevent unqualified or unsuitable individuals from holding influential positions that impact national safety and environmental protection.

Ensuring Expertise and Accountability

Leaders of nuclear regulatory agencies must have a deep understanding of nuclear science, safety protocols, and regulatory law. The confirmation process scrutinizes their qualifications and experience, promoting responsible leadership.

Maintaining Public Trust

Public confidence in nuclear safety depends on transparent and accountable leadership. Senate confirmation acts as a safeguard, providing an additional layer of oversight and reassurance to the public.

Challenges and Criticisms

Despite its importance, the confirmation process can be politicized, leading to delays or partisan conflicts. Critics argue that such delays may hinder timely decision-making in critical safety matters.
